    Ponta Delgada sea temperatures peak in the range 22 to 25°C (72 to 77°F) on around the 2nd of September and are at their lowest on about the 1st of March, in the range 17 to 19°C (63 to 66°F). Ponta Delgada sea temperatures are always warm reach their warmest in early September. You'll need a 2mm neoprene top or a shorty at dawn/dusk or if it's windy. The lowest seasonal sea temperatures at Ponta Delgada at the beginning of March lend themselves to a 4/3mm wetsuit or a 3/2mm suit and 3mm neoprene boots.

    Actual sea surface water temperatures close to shore at Ponta Delgada can vary by several degrees compared with these open water averages. This is especially true after heavy rain, close to river mouths or after long periods of strong offshore winds. Offshore winds cause colder deep water to replace surface water that has been warmed by the sun. Air temperature, wind-chill and sunshine should also be considered before deciding on the kind of wetsuit needed to stay warm when surfing at Ponta Delgada.
